A staff member announced the Environmental Conservation Board could not meet on June 18, 2026, because there was not a quorum; the board said it will not meet again until the third week of July and gave no specific new date.

A staff member announced that the Environmental Conservation Board could not hold its June meeting because there was not a quorum, and said the board will not meet again until the third week of July.

"Unfortunately, due to the lack of quorum tonight, we are unable to hold a public meeting," the staff member said, adding that the meeting was canceled and would be rescheduled. The speaker also said July 2 falls near the town's July 4 carnival and that, for that reason, "there will be no meeting until the 3rd week of July."
